Amazing Video I Found

I was searching for ELO music videos, when I stumbled across an interesting video depicting what looks like an alien in a NASA space suit being escorted to a launch site. I took a screen shot of the video and you can find more info on my blog. Its the first post on my blog, just scroll past the template.


